What is an attribute?
An attribute is a characteristic or quality that describes an object or entity. It provides additional information about the object, helping to define its properties or features. Attributes can be used to categorize, identify, or differentiate objects in a dataset or system. In databases, attributes are represented as columns in a table, each storing specific information about the corresponding object.

What is the conceptual difference between an instance attribute and a class attribute?
An instance attribute is a variable that is unique to each instance of a class. It is defined within the methods of the class and can vary from one instance to another. On the other hand, a class attribute is a variable that is shared by all instances of a class. It is defined outside of the methods, typically at the top of the class, and is the same for all instances of the class. The conceptual difference lies in the scope and purpose of the attributes - instance attributes are specific to each object, while class attributes are shared among all objects of the class.

What is a nominal attribute?
A nominal attribute is a type of attribute in data analysis that represents categories or labels without any inherent order or ranking. These attributes are qualitative in nature and cannot be mathematically operated on. Examples of nominal attributes include gender, color, and type of car. In statistical analysis, nominal attributes are often used to group and categorize data for descriptive and exploratory purposes.
